| 5 Jan 2025 |
@infinisil:matrix.org | I've heard that you need something from the evals, but I can't see what, because afaik ofborg never built anything other than what commit messages implied (and from comment commands) | 20:07:04 |
emily | (FWIW it was also trying to rebuild nixos/foo which sparked this discussion because I was under the misapprehension(?) that eval somehow factored into what old ofborg decided to build) | 20:10:36 |
@infinisil:matrix.org | Janne Heß: Here's how to get to the workflow run from a PR number, assuming that's what you need:
prHead=$(gh api /repos/NixOS/nixpkgs/pulls/371217 --jq .head.sha)
gh api --method GET /repos/NixOS/nixpkgs/actions/workflows/eval.yml/runs -f head_sha="$prHead" -f event=pull_request_target --jq '.workflow_runs | sort_by(.run_started_at) | .[-1]'
| 20:14:12 |
@infinisil:matrix.org | From there you can then use the artifacts API | 20:14:36 |
| collares joined the room. | 22:15:37 |
| 6 Jan 2025 |
| andre4ik3 joined the room. | 14:00:43 |
@adam:robins.wtf | Is ofborg building anything? Or just reporting a status message for things it would build? | 21:21:09 |
emily | I think it's theoretically building on x86_64-linux | 21:28:36 |
| 7 Jan 2025 |
7c6f434c | I think have not seen any build reports posted by ofBorg in 2025. | 11:01:27 |
emily | that matches my experience, but I think it's meant to be building? | 11:09:08 |
emily | there's builder hardware that I understand has been hooked up | 11:09:17 |
| 8 Jan 2025 |
Ainz Ooal Gown | + opening a log page shows nginx default page | 01:03:58 |
| 9 Jan 2025 |
andre4ik3 | And https://ofborg.org is down (times out) completely :/ it’s been like this for 3 days. Maybe the switch to GitHub Actions is happening already? 🙃 | 03:35:50 |
hexa | still points to the old core.ofborg.org machine | 12:56:58 |
hexa | but the homepage of ofborg is not really relevant for it to be working | 12:57:34 |